The Lakers defeated the Clippers, 108-102 tonight in Los Angeles. Luka Dončić contributed a team-high 29 points to go with 9 assists 6 rebounds and 5 three pointers, with Dalton Knecht of the Lakers adding an additional 19 points (7-10 FG, 5-8 3P) in the game. Kawhi Leonard finished with a team-high 33 points along with 10 rebounds for the Clippers in the losing effort. The Lakers improve their record to 38-21 with the win, while the Clippers fall to 32-28 for the season. The Lakers’ next game is Tuesday, 3/4/2025, against the Pelicans on the road (10:30 PM ET, Spectrum SportsNet/GCSEN), while the Clippers continue their road trip on Tuesday, 3/4/2025, when they face the Suns (10:00 PM ET, TNT/truTV/Max).

The Pistons defeated the Timberwolves, 113-108 tonight in Detroit. Daniss Jenkins contributed a team-high 26 points to go with 8 assists 5 rebounds and 2 three pointers, with Jalen Duren of the Pistons adding an additional 22 points (8-15 FG). Julius Randle finished with a team-high 27 points along with 6 rebounds for the Timberwolves in the losing effort. The Pistons improve their record to 56-21 with the win, while the Timberwolves fall to 46-30 for the season.

The Hornets defeated the Suns, 127-107 tonight in Charlotte. Miles Bridges contributed a team-high 25 points to go with 4 rebounds 4 three pointers and 2 assists, with Kon Knueppel of the Hornets adding an additional 20 points (7-14 FG, 4-9 3P) and 3 rebounds in the game. Jalen Green finished with a team-high 25 points along with 7 assists for the Suns in the losing effort. The Hornets improve their record to 41-36 with the win, while the Suns fall to 42-35 for the season.
